About The Humane Party: The Humane Party is America's first political party dedicated to legal rights and personhood for all animals, full realization of an ecosystem (neutral, sustainably prosperous economy), and support and election of only those candidates who have committed to humane values both personally and politically.


Founded in 2009, The Humane Party has regularly nominated and supported candidates for US political offices, including the 2016, 2020 and 2024 U.S. Presidential Elections and U.S. Senate and House of Representatives elections. After several years of foundational development, The Humane Party is now undergoing an exciting phase of evolution and is developing the infrastructureand executing plans to make significant advancements in achieving its mission.


Position Overview: The Chief Operations Officer (COO) is a volunteer staff leadership role responsible for overseeing the operational activities of The Humane Party and stepping in for the Chief Executive Officer / Staff Coordinator as needed. This position requires a 15-20 hour per month commitment and will play an essential role in contributing to the organization's success and fulfilling its next strategic plan. The Chief Operations Officer will work closely with the Board of Directors, staff volunteers, and other stakeholders to streamline processes, manage resources effectively, and support the organization's growth and impact.


Key Responsibilities:

Ensure Organizational Alignment to The Humane Party's 2028 Vision and Strategic Plan

  • Review and evolve The Humane Party's structure and organizational chart to align with its forthcoming 2028 vision and strategic plan.
  • Facilitate and attend monthly volunteer staff progress meetings to ensure adequate progress toward the organization's strategic plan.
  • Provide operational insights and recommendations to aid the Humane Party Board in advancing the Party's goals.

Oversee The Humane Party's Talent Strategy

  • Recruit, hire, and support staff, ensuring alignment with the organization's values and goals. Develop and monitor performance goals and targets for each staff member. Provide ongoing support, feedback, and guidance to volunteers.
  • Develop and implement organizational policies and processes to guide staff and volunteer leaders.
  • Identify and respond to staff volunteer needs, including developing policies, processes, and other forms of support required to facilitate their work. Foster a collaborative and supportive environment for volunteers.

Build the Humane Party's Operational Capacity

  • Provide oversight and guidance to staff volunteers regarding projects and initiatives. Ensure alignment with the organization's mission, goals, and operational standards.
  • Identify and recommend operational investments, such as technology, infrastructure, or other resources, to support the organization's growth and evolution. Analyze the cost-effectiveness and potential impact of proposed investments.
  • Identify and implement appropriate tactical and operational improvements for the organization, such as internal communications policies, policies related to the governance of committees and more.
  • Collect and analyze relevant performance data for the organization in connection with strategic plan and organizational KPIs, such as growth in stakeholder engagement and growth in awareness of the Party. Provide data-driven insights and recommendations to the Board of Directors and leadership team.
